WBDB-LP (103.3 FM, "103.3 The Bridge") was a radio station licensed to serve the community of Richmond, Virginia. The station was owned by Big Deal Productions, Inc., and aired a variety format.[1]

The station was assigned the WBDB-LP call sign by the Federal Communications Commission (FCC) on October 20, 2015.[2]

On February 9, 2024, the FCC cancelled WBDB-LP's license, due to the station having been silent since at least June 14, 2022.
